Over the last few weeks, San Francisco Ballet has been out in the community to spread the word about the production. Below are a few highlights from recent Nutcracker activities.
- Costumed San Francisco Ballet School students visited the Daly City and Sloat Blvd Lucky Supermarket locations much to the delight of week-night shoppers. Lucky Supermarkets is the official sponsor of Nutcracker Family Performances and donates juice, cookies, and gifts for these six performances.
- Continuing a very special SF Ballet tradition, several dancers from the Company went to California Pacific Medical Center and UCSF to perform for – and visit with – children currently in pediatric units over the holidays. Click here to watch the ABC7 news story about the visits.
- On November 20th, several San Francisco Ballet School students appeared in Nutcracker costumes for the Embarcadero Center Tree Lighting Ceremony.
- Soloists Pauli Magierek and Garen Price Scribner shared some of their favorite training exercises with ABC7′s “The View from the Bay” hosts Spencer Christian and Janelle Wang. Click here to watch the segment.
